Living with or being close to someone who hoards can deeply affect family dynamics and individual well-being. I've witnessed this firsthand through my mother-in-law, who has struggled with hoarding for the two decades I've known her. Seeing the frustration and concern on my wife's face every time we head over to help clean up has given me a profound insight into the emotional toll it can take.


Hoarding isn't just about holding onto physical items; it's often intertwined with significant emotional and psychological challenges. For those living in such environments, the clutter isn't merely a physical barrier. It represents a complex web of memories, fears, and attachments that are incredibly difficult to let go of. This can make the cleaning process not only challenging but also emotionally draining for everyone involved.


My wife, witnessing her mother's struggles, has become vigilant about maintaining a tidy, clutter-free home. However, with three kids, maintaining that order becomes a daily challenge, and the presence of any disarray can be a significant source of stress for her. This is a common reaction; children raised in hoarding situations often swing to extremes. They might become excessively neat, or unfortunately, sometimes, they inherit hoarding tendencies themselves.


Health Risks Associated with Hoarding

Beyond the emotional and psychological effects, hoarding can pose severe health risks. Excessive clutter can lead to unsanitary conditions that promote the growth of mold and pests, which are detrimental to physical health. Moreover, cluttered spaces can pose safety hazards, making it difficult to navigate the home safely, which is particularly concerning in emergency situations.
